vue3 setup语法糖中component不支持字符串解决办法

组件中

<component
        :is="IndexRight"
        @enterStreet="enterStreet"
      />

setup 中

const componentsLeftData = reactive({
    swiper: markRaw(defineAsyncComponent(() => import('../../component/swiper'))),
    overview: markRaw(defineAsyncComponent(() => import('../components/left-overview')))
  })
  const key = ref('swiper')
  // 前进后退
  const setComponets = (val) => {
    key.value = val
  }

setup语法糖中不支持字符串,必须使用组件实例

posted @ 2022-08-08 17:08  王小美丶  阅读(1027)  评论(0编辑  收藏  举报